Description

Mustang district is set in the Himalayan region of Western Nepal at an altitude of 2.000- 8,167 meters. Located high in the harsh and rocky plains of the Himalayas is the feudal Kingdom of Upper Mustang. It is a sparsely populated region where an ancient Tibetan culture still reigns, protected from outside influence by its remote and inhospitable location.

The kingdom was founded in the 14th century by Ama-pal, the famous Tibetan warlord. Today Ama-pal’s 25th successor King Jigme Palvar Bista rules over his 7000 subjects from Lo-Manthang, the capital of Upper Mustang. His people are scattered amongst a series of 28 small communities and nomadic tribes. Upper Mustang maintains its own social hierarchy, culture and administrative norms that manage the social practices and natural resources of the region. The population is of Tibetan origin and Buddhism is practiced here.

Day by Day Itinerary

Day 01: Arrival in Kathmandu at Tribhuvan International Airport. Meet, assist and Transfer to Hotel.

Day 02: Briefing and Preparation day for trekking.

Day 03: Fly or drive to Pokhara and transfer to hotel. Rest of the day at leisure.

Day 04: Fly to Jomsom (2700m). Acclimatization day, (visit Marpha a typical village of Jomsom) 5 hrs

Day 05: Trek to Kagbeni (2858m). Jomsom is the administrative headquarter of Mustang. During the flight time you will witness excellent view of Ganesh peak, Manaslu peak, fishtail peak, Annapurna range, Nilgiri peak, Dhaulagiri peak and Tukche Himal. From Jomsom the trail goes along the sandy and graveled river bed of Kaligandaki. While walking on the riverbed one can find the ancient holy tone “Saligram” which was formed some 300 million years ago. After about 45 minutes’ walk you will arrive at Aklai Bhatti. There are 2 hotels here. Form Aklai Bhatti the trail becomes gently ups and downs to the Kagbeni. It takes about one hour to Kagbeni from Aklai Bhatti. Total 3 hours’ trek approx.

Day 06: Kagbeni – Chele (3050m). From Kagbeni there is a trail up to the bank of Kaligandaki that climbs over many ridges. After about 3 and half hours, you will arrive at Chhuksang. Continuing north, the trail now leaves Kali Gandaki Valley and climbs steeply up a rocky gully to Chele. This is the first village of upper Mustang valley. From here the culture changes from Manang culture to Tibetan culture. The approx. walking is 5 hours.

Day 07: Chele to Shyammochen (3806m): From Chele the trail is steep up to the Gyanger village. From Gyangar the climb continues a long, treeless, waterless desert-like sandy field up to the pass of 3806m and the trail gradually descend about 1hour to the village of Shyammochen.

Day 08: Shyammochen to Dhakmar (Tramar) 3200m: After break fast, you gently climb for about 1 hour to reach Giling. From here also gently climb to cross Nya La (3950m) 2hrs. Easy trial to reach you Ghami and half an hour climb than after easy trail to reach Dhakmar.

Day 09: Dhakmar to Tsarang (3560m) via Lo Geker: You will find easy trail half an hour then after stiff climbing up for about 1 hour to cross the LO Gekar 4100m and down to the Lo Gar Gompa.
